Within the Faculty of Medicine and at the ‘Göttingen campus’, the Department of Medical Statistics (Chair: Professor Tim Friede) offers a statistical advisory service and teaching in the fields of biostatistics as well as bioinformatic analysis of clinical and genomic data. Members of the Department also conduct research in the fields of adaptive designs of clinical trials, meta-analysis / evidence synthesis, survival analysis and computational statistics.

For a project within the German Center for Cardiovascular Research (DZHK), we are looking for a PhD student. In the project we will develop innovative (adaptive) designs and new analysis techniques, in particular for early clinical trials in the clinical development phases I and II. The aim of the project is to combine statistical methods of adaptive designs for clinical studies and Bayesian methods of evidence synthesis aiming at robust and efficient evaluations of therapies including drugs, biologics and devices using advanced decision criteria.
